Transaction 12bc2bc76676d763aff2a217623bbf8a4924d60b312e88c387af277adc26c047

1 Input
2 Outputs
  • 12bc2bc76676d763aff2a217623bbf8a4924d60b312e88c387af277adc26c047:0
  • value  23000000
    address  36HBuuxw1Wc1E9fjUST4DQocu7w34dP2PZ
  • 12bc2bc76676d763aff2a217623bbf8a4924d60b312e88c387af277adc26c047:1
  • value  76994489
    address  39RnZtheffU7dm6FbSatYRQJQZV6d8TyT1